How much do full time bank janitor j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time bank janitor in the United States is $15.89,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.70 and $17.55 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a Full Time Bank Janitor do?

A Full Time Bank Janitor is responsible for maintaining the cleanliness and sanitation of a bank's premises. Their duties typically include sweeping and mopping floors, cleaning restrooms, emptying trash bins, and sanitizing high-touch surfaces to ensure a safe and pleasant environment for staff and customers. They may also be tasked with restocking supplies, cleaning windows, and reporting any maintenance issues. Working full-time means they are on-site during most business hours, helping to uphold the bank's standards of hygiene and appearance.

What is the difference between Full Time Bank Janitor vs Part Time Bank Janitor?

AspectFull Time Bank JanitorPart Time Bank Janitor
Work HoursTypically 40+ hours per weekFewer hours, often under 30 hours per week
CertificationsMay require basic custodial trainingSame as full-time, but less emphasis on certifications
Work EnvironmentSame banking facilities, daily cleaning tasksSame environment, shorter shifts
Employer UsageFull-time staffing for daily maintenancePart-time roles for supplemental cleaning

Full Time Bank Janitors work more hours and often have a consistent schedule, providing daily maintenance for banking facilities. Part Time Bank Janitors work fewer hours, offering flexibility but less job stability. Both roles require similar skills and certifications, with the main difference being work hours and schedule commitment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Full Time Bank Janitor,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Full Time Bank Janitor, you need attention to detail, reliability, and basic knowledge of cleaning and sanitation practices,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with commercial cleaning equipment, safe chemical handling, and adherence to health and safety protocols are typically required. Strong time management, integrity, and the ability to work independently or in a team set outstanding janitors apart. These skills are crucial for maintaining a clean, safe, and welcoming environment that upholds the bank's professional image and ensures the safety of staff and clients.

What are some common challenges faced by full-time bank janitors, and how can they be managed effectively?

Full-time bank janitors often encounter challenges such as maintaining high cleanliness standards in high-traffic areas, adhering to strict security protocols, and working around busy schedules without disrupting banking operations. To manage these challenges, janitors typically coordinate closely with branch managers to schedule cleaning during off-peak hours and receive training on security procedures. Effective communication with staff and attention to detail are essential for ensuring a safe, welcoming environment for both employees and customers.
